Summary

Jameela welcomes radio & TV host Ashley James for an honest look at her shame-free motherhood experience, the full-blown criticisms she received as a single person and now as a mother, and the contrasting views in society around people who parent. Jameela & Ashley talk through the loneliness of parenting, the pressure of reclaiming the pre-baby body, and how there’s no shame in seeking pelvic healthcare.
